LINCOLN – Barbara Whitney Crawford, 80, passed away July 22, 2005, at a Bangor nursing facility, after a long illness. She was born Oct. 6, 1924, in Chester, the daughter of Reuben and Gladys (Davis) Savage. Barbara was a wonderful wife, mother, grandmother and great-grandmother. She especially enjoyed her grandchildren and she will be sadly missed by all. Barbara retired from Clay-Lovett GMC in Lincoln Center several years ago. She enjoyed crocheting, knitting, and she volunteered for several organizations, including Silver Spoons, Penobscot Valley Hospital, Rebekah Assembly of Maine, and Abnaki Girl Scout Council.
